Project Proposal
Hi,
I'm the author of the drivers for E-Ink displays in the Linux kernel, broadsheetfb, metronomefb, hecubafb. I also write about my work for magazines. LinuxJournal article. I think the i.MX515 with its A8 core, power management capabilities and graphics engine would make a better suited platform than my current target which is an 8-year old architecture. What I intend to do is to build an interface conversion board that would convert the 22-pins of GPIO from the 515 so that they can be interfaced with the E-Ink panel controller. Then I would port the system software over to this platform. It will be an interesting challenge to make everything work well together, ie: make host sleep modes tie in with the display controller, make the graphics engine be able to render to host memory and then transfer via GPIO without swizzling.
